
Lionel Messi and Erling Haaland are the big favorites to win the Ballon d'Or this season. The Argentine and the Norwegian have placed themselves significantly in the last year and for many, they are the big favorites to win the award. However, some are already expressing their opinion about injustices regarding a possible victory for the Argentine footballer. For many, Messi would not deserve to win this award.
But for former Chelsea, Celtic, Derby County player, among others, Craig Burley, there are no doubts. Erling should be the winner of said award and he made it very clear in an interview for ESPN in the United Kingdom. “If Haaland doesn't win the Ballon d'Or, we have to close the store. Messi won the World Cup, and it is a great achievement, but in a period of four weeks. His performance in the league was not the best. His thing with PSG was terrible,” says the Scot.
Three titles, 52 goals in 53 games and 9 assists are the numbers of Erling Haaland who will seek to beat the odds and thus win his first Ballon d'Or. The Norwegian player landed on his feet in his first season at Manchester City and is the alternative to Leo Messi. Even Lionel Messi already thinks about what would happen if he doesn't win the award.
“Throughout my career I have said it many times, although it is a very important award for what the recognition represents, one of the most beautiful awards on an individual level, but I never gave it so much importance in quotes, the most important thing for me “They were always collective awards, group-level awards,” he said. “I was lucky to have achieved everything in my career, and you can imagine that after having won the World Cup, which was what I was missing, I am thinking much less about that award,” confessed Messi.
